Did SB fold somewhere?

If I don't come down with a gambool moment I think this is an easy muck. There's an excellent chance you're outpaired and your draws are likely duplicated/dominated/blocked by the other players who probably aren't going anywhere. Multi-way, that missing J really hurts your equity. Also, you can't expect the Queens to hold up on their own even if you're not overpaired.
